ALCUDIA Town Hall will request a report on the financial impact of the Ironman triathlon held in the town recently.

The event, organised by Thomas Cook, is estimated to have brought around €10 million to the area.

The director of the triathlon, David Thompson, explained that 2,500 athletes of 57 nationalities took part this year and each one was accompanied by an average of 2.3 relatives, who stay for 10 days, on average, in Pollença, Alcudia, Muro and Can Picafort.

They normally stay in four-star hotels and spent around €100 per person per day.
